About The Position

Berman Health and Wellness is in search of a Certified Nutritionist or Registered Dietitian to join a Reputable Medical Weight Loss and Gut Healing clinic. Must have completed an ADA Approved Dietetic Program. Graduation from an accredited four-year college or university with major course work in clinical dietetics required. Completion of an American Dietetic Association (ADA) approved dietetic program required. Master's Degree preferred. Prefer three to five years clinical experience with two in clinic settings. Must possess thorough knowledge of nutrition assessment and nutrient requirements as well as current theory and practices of dietetics for this patient population. Blood work review with clients Understanding and recommendations of supplements Must be open to Functional Medicine Training Maintain a positive relationship with Physician Assistant and Medical Director, vendors, and representatives Familiarity with research procedures and protocols desirable. Must be able to maintain CPR certification. Needs strong communication skills and the ability to positively interact with professional and non-professional hospital and health science center personnel. Must be able to participate as a team member of the interdisciplinary team. Must be willing to do patient follow up. Open to presenting nutrition topics to surrounding communities Participate in Research and Design Meetings In person and Virtual Counseling with clients Licensure/Certification/Registration: Must have passed or be eligible to take the ADA Registration exam. Must be a state of Florida licensed dietitian/nutritionist or be eligible for same. Within six months of starting employment, must have passed both the ADA Registration and become licensed as a dietitian/nutritionist in the state of Florida. Otherwise, failure to do so will result in non-continuation of employment. Full Time: $60-80K with total compensation including bonuses
